Bharat Heavy Electricals Limited (BHEL) has said it had commissioned another 600 MW thermal unit at Jindal Power Limited (JPL)´s 4×600 MW thermal power project located at Tamnar in Raigarh district of Chhattisgarh. This is the third 600 MW unit of the project to be commissioned by BHEL.
The first two units of 600 MW each were commissioned in March 2014. With the commissioning of this unit, BHEL has added 3,500 MW capacity in Chhattisgarh in 2014 alone. For the same customer, BHEL had also earlier successfully executed four units of 250 MW each at OP Jindal Super Thermal Power Plant (STPP) at Raigarh. BHEL´s scope of work in the contract includes design, engineering, manufacture, supply, erection, testing and commissioning of steam turbines, generators and boilers, along with associated auxiliaries and electricals, besides controls and instrumentation.
